url自动调用py文件
时间: 2023-12-11 22:04:17 浏览: 25
可以通过使用Python的Flask框架来实现将URL请求映射到相应的Python文件中。具体来说,可以在Flask应用程序中定义一个路由,将URL路径与相应的Python文件或函数关联起来。例如,可以在Flask应用程序中定义以下路由:
```
from flask import Flask
app = Flask(__name__)
@app.route('/hello')
def hello():
return 'Hello, World!'
```
这将创建一个Flask应用程序,并将URL路径“/hello”映射到名为“hello”的Python函数中。当用户访问URL路径“/hello”时,Flask应用程序将自动调用该函数,并返回“Hello, World!”的响应。
相关问题
flask框架的__init__.py
在Flask框架中,`__init__.py`是一个非常重要的文件,它通常位于Flask项目的根目录下。这个文件的主要作用是定义该Flask项目的一些基本设置和初始化的操作。
具体来说,`__init__.py`文件通常包含以下内容:
1. 导入所需的模块和库:通常会导入Flask框架的核心模块以及其他一些必要的库,以确保在启动项目时可以正确地使用它们。
2. 设置应用程序的配置:可以使用`config`变量来设置Flask应用程序的配置,包括环境变量、数据库连接等。
3. 定义应用程序对象:在Flask框架中,应用程序对象是用于处理请求和响应的核心对象。在`__init__.py`文件中,通常会定义一个名为`app`的变量,并初始化该对象。
4. 注册路由和视图函数:可以使用Flask框架提供的路由功能来定义URL映射关系,并注册对应的视图函数。这样,当有请求到达时,Flask会自动调用相应的视图函数进行处理。
5. 启动应用程序:在`__init__.py`文件中,通常会调用Flask框架提供的启动应用程序的函数,例如`app.run()`或`app.debug`等。这将启动Flask应用程序并使其进入运行状态。
总之,`__init__.py`文件是Flask框架中非常重要的一个文件,它定义了应用程序的基本设置和初始化的操作,为后续的开发提供了基础。
Python Djang 搭建自动词性标注网站
要搭建自动词性标注网站,可以使用 Python 的 Django 框架。
以下是一些基本步骤:
1. 安装 Django:使用 pip 安装 Django:`pip install Django`。
2. 创建 Django 项目:使用命令 `django-admin startproject projectname` 创建 Django 项目。
3. 创建应用:使用命令 `python manage.py startapp appname` 创建应用。
4. 在应用中编写视图函数:在应用的 views.py 文件中编写视图函数,该函数将接收用户输入的文本,调用自动词性标注模型对文本进行标注,并将标注结果返回给用户。
5. 在应用中编写模板:在应用的 templates 目录中编写 HTML 模板,用于展示用户输入框和标注结果。
6. 配置 URL:在应用的 urls.py 文件中配置 URL,将用户请求映射到对应的视图函数。
7. 运行 Django 服务器:使用命令 `python manage.py runserver` 运行 Django 服务器。
8. 在浏览器中访问网站:在浏览器中输入 `http://127.0.0.1:8000/` 访问自动词性标注网站。
需要注意的是,以上步骤只是一个基本的框架,实际开发中还需要根据需求进行具体的实现。同时,自动词性标注模型的具体实现也需要根据实际情况进行相应的调整。